The Global Smart Education Learning Market was estimated at USD 22.7 Billion in 2025 and is projected to reach USD 39.6 Billion by 2032, growing at a CAGR of 7.30% from 2026 to 2032.
The Global Smart Education Learning Market is undergoing a transformational shift driven by the integration of technology in education. Educational institutions are increasingly leaning towards adaptive learning models that cater to individual learning paths, enhancing engagement and outcomes for students.
As online learning continues to gain traction, particularly in the wake of global challenges such as the COVID-19 pandemic, the demand for innovative educational tools is skyrocketing. This shift is reshaping traditional paradigms and promoting a diversified approach to education across various sectors.

The Global Smart Education Learning Market faces constraints primarily associated with the high costs of implementation. On average, educational institutions may spend upwards of $100,000 to integrate comprehensive smart learning solutions. For example, many schools are hesitant to allocate such funds amidst tight budgets, limiting the adoption of state-of-the-art technologies. Furthermore, regulatory compliance regarding data security and privacy can impose additional financial burdens, making it crucial for educational establishments to weigh their options carefully.
A prominent trend is the accelerated integration of artificial intelligence into educational tools, significantly personalizing the learning experience. Companies like Microsoft have introduced AI-based platforms that adapt curricula to suit individual student needs, thereby improving outcomes. For example, their AI tutor is enhancing access to personalized education for over 20 million users as of 2022. Additionally, the rise of immersive technologies, such as virtual reality (VR), is reshaping traditional classrooms. The implementation of VR tools has shown promise in increasing student engagement levels by more than 30%, as reported in recent studies. Finally, mobile learning applications are gaining popularity, with market penetration expected to reach 40% by 2025, offering flexibility for learners.

E-Learning Platforms lead the Global Smart Education Learning Market with a commanding share of approximately 60% in 2025. Meanwhile, AI-Powered Content Creation is the fastest growing segment, projected to achieve a CAGR of 9.2% from 2026 to 2032. The widespread adoption of e-learning tools is fueled by their ability to provide flexible, scalable, and interactive learning environments that adapt to students’ needs. Furthermore, as educational institutions increasingly adopt AI-driven solutions for personalized learning, the demand for AI-Powered Content Creation is surging, resulting in higher engagement and improved educational outcomes.
AI-Based Adaptive Learning is the leading technology segment in the Global Smart Education Learning Market, representing approximately 55% of the market share in 2025. In contrast, Augmented Reality (AR) is recognized as the fastest-growing segment with a projected CAGR of 10.5% from 2026 to 2032. The application of AI technologies enhances the personalization of learning experiences, enabling tailored educational pathways for diverse learner needs. However, the growing interest in AR is largely attributed to its interactive nature, which provides immersive experiences that enhance knowledge retention, appealing to a younger demographic.
The K-12 Students segment dominates the Global Smart Education Learning Market, capturing approximately 50% share in 2025. Corporate Training emerges as the fastest-growing user type, expected to exhibit a CAGR of 8.5% from 2026 to 2032. The focus on personalized and digitized learning modules in K-12 education underpins its strong market presence. Conversely, the Corporate Training segment's growth can be attributed to increasing investments in employee skills and development, driven by the ever-evolving landscape of job requirements across various sectors.
Web-Based solutions lead the Global Smart Education Learning Market with a market share of approximately 50% in 2025, while Cloud-Based platforms are projected to be the fastest-growing segment, expected to achieve a CAGR of 8.8% from 2026 to 2032. The preference for Web-Based solutions stems from their accessibility and ease of integration within existing educational frameworks. On the other hand, Cloud-Based technologies are gaining traction due to the increased demand for scalable and flexible learning solutions that can be accessed anytime and anywhere.
Schools represent the largest end user segment in the Global Smart Education Learning Market, accounting for about 55% of the total share in 2025. In contrast, EdTech Companies are projected to grow fastest, with a CAGR of 9.0% from 2026 to 2032. This distinction highlights the extensive adoption of smart education solutions within traditional educational frameworks, driven by increased funding and government initiatives. Meanwhile, the rise of EdTech Companies emphasizes the dynamic nature of the market, fueled by a new wave of technology-driven innovations aimed at enhancing learning experiences and outcomes.
North America is the largest region in the Global Smart Education Learning Market, holding approximately 45% of the market share in 2025. Asia is expected to be the fastest growing region, with an anticipated CAGR of 9.5% from 2026 to 2032. The strength of North America lies in its robust educational infrastructure and significant investments from both private and public sectors in technological advancements. Meanwhile, Asia's rapid growth can be attributed to increasing internet penetration, governmental policies promoting digital literacy, and a young population eager to leverage technology in education.

Export potential enables firms to identify high-growth global markets with greater confidence by combining advanced trade intelligence with a structured quantitative methodology. The framework analyzes emerging demand trends and country-level import patterns while integrating macroeconomic and trade datasets such as GDP and population forecasts, bilateral import–export flows, tariff structures, elasticity differentials between developed and developing economies, geographic distance, and import demand projections. Using weighted trade values from 2020–2024 as the base period to project country-to-country export potential for 2030, these inputs are operationalized through calculated drivers such as gravity model parameters, tariff impact factors, and projected GDP per-capita growth. Through an analysis of hidden potentials, demand hotspots, and market conditions that are most favorable to success, this method enables firms to focus on target countries, maximize returns, and global expansion with data, backed by accuracy.
By factoring in the projected importer demand gap that is currently unmet and could be potential opportunity, it identifies the potential for the Exporter (Country) among 190 countries, against the general trade analysis, which identifies the biggest importer or exporter.
